About Dr Lisa

I am a Doctor in Psychology and Behavioural Science from the University of Cambridge, where I completed my PhD within the Political Psychology Lab and the El-Erian Institute of Behavioural Economics and Policy. My doctoral research examined how elected politicians misperceive public support for climate policies and how evidence-based interventions can improve judgement in high-stakes institutional settings.

My work has been discussed by a Minister of State in the UK House of Commons and contributed to a Parliament’s Net Zero Select Committee evidence inquiry. I have delivered invited talks in Westminster for cross-party All-Party Parliamentary Groups, organised a high-level policy workshop at the Royal Society for Lords, Members of Parliament and senior government officials, and advised international policy collaborators extending this research across Europe.

I was awarded the £10,000 Policy Innovation Grant by the Cambridge Centre for Science and Policy in recognition of the translational impact of my research. My findings have received international media coverage, including in The Guardian and Times Radio, and you can find out more about my research on my Linkedin profile.

Alongside my research, I deliver invited keynote talks and roundtables for policy institutes and corporate leaders, and I am also employed by the University of Cambridge to officially supervise its undergraduate students in STEMM subjects (Psychology specialisation).

I am a highly qualified tutor with teaching training from the Cambridge University Centre for Teaching and Learning. I am a tutor whose expertise, work ethic, and commitment for academic excellence you can trust: I graduated with Distinction from the UCL MSc Cognitive and Decision Science, I was nominated on the Dean’s List and was awarded the Ambassador Award for Excellence and contribution to the community. I design personalised sessions and exercises for my students tailored to their needs and learning style. Our sessions focus on the targeted areas identified with the student during our first session. They are based on structured content inspired by my experience as an official tutor at the University of Cambridge.

Depending on your need, our sessions can focus on either of the following:

-> quantitative components of research, be it social science, psychology / behavioural science/ decision science/ cognitive science/ political science.

- I can help you make significant progress in your statistical skills and understanding.
- Give you the tools to become confident coding with Python or R
- Improve your data analysis skills.

-> Research design / conducting research / thesis & dissertation writing

- If you need support with your thesis or research at any academic level, you are in the right place.
- My research as first author has been published in the Royal Society Open Science Journal.
- Before starting my PhD at the University of Cambridge, I have worked over two years in a research centre for risk and evidence communication within the University of Cambridge Mathematics Department, where I contributed to both quantitative and qualitative studies. I am passionate about helping people understand complex scientific concepts and statistical information.
- I will provide clear guidance on the steps to take for rigorous research
- Support for selecting the right experimental design
- Guidance for sample size / study population / power calculation
- Designing the study material, be it a Qualtrics survey, or a material you want to design fully by coding it.
- Guidance for analysis plan, reporting results
- Review/Guidance for academic write up
